Brisbane faces childhood vaccine shortages after a distribution center wall collapse disrupted supply. The collapse at the Toll Group's Richlands facility has led to delays in deliveries for crucial childhood immunizations, impacting clinics. Doctors are managing limited stock, with concerns about future availability for various age groups and some adult vaccines.
